Just yesterday, I blogged about Guillermo del Toro’s Hellboy 2. Well I just found out today that Del Toro has another movie in the works. This time though he is going to be wearing the producer’s hat. The movie is a Spanish ghost st0ry called The Orphanage. The movie will be directed by Del Toro’s protege Antonio Bayona. This is Bayona’s first movie.
Del Toro fans will remember that he has made a name for himself in the international film industry through the horror genre. his Chronos is still considered as one of the best horror movies ever made. In 2001, Del Toro made a ghost film — a Spanish civil war ghost story called The Devil’s Backbone. That movie earned a lot of critical praise and really established him as the master of genre films.
I am quite excited about The Orphanage. Del Toro’s name in the production credits is like a stamp of approval that I would ensure that, for better or for worse, he approved of this movie.
